Removal Procedure

WARNING: This page does not describe the selected car, but rather 7 other vehicles, including the 2002 GMC Yukon XL, 2002 GMC Yukon, 2002 Chevrolet Tahoe, 2002 Chevrolet Suburban, and 2002 Chevrolet Avalanche.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
  1. Raise and support the vehicle. Refer to LIFTING AND JACKING THE VEHICLE .
  2. Remove the tire and wheel assembly. Refer to TIRE AND WHEEL REMOVAL AND INSTALLATION .
  3. Remove the stabilizer links. Refer to Stabilizer Shaft Link Replacement .
  4. Remove the oil pan skid plate, if equipped.
    Fig 1: Removing Oil Pan Skid Plate
    G01662672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  5. Remove the stabilizer shaft insulator bracket bolts (3).
  6. Remove the stabilizer shaft bracket (2).
  7. Remove the stabilizer shaft (4).
  8. Remove the stabilizer shaft insulators (1).
  9. Fig 2: Removing Stabilizer Shaft
    G01662673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  10. Inspect all of the parts for wear and damage.
